    My last pathfinder (the outgoing model, R52) had the gearbox replaced twice under warranty. My neighbour, had it replaced once. There were literally thousands of gearboxes replaced worldwide to fix a shaking/juddering on light acceleration.
    In my case, the way this was fixed was they made it "lazy" as per your description. Ultimately the car I test drove was a sharp, fast accelerating thing but it became a slow lazy turd after the second gearbox replacement. Nissan's handling of the worldwide debacle was also abysmal. They flat out denied it to start and it took a class action lawsuit to get them to listen.
    Your description leads me to believe that they really haven't fixed the problem, they have just hidden it by castrating the engine. Yes I understand the cvt is out replaced by the 9 speed but I don't believe that should excuse the laziness. I wouldn't buy another Nissan. I certainly wouldn't buy another mexican/USA built Nissan Pathfinder (as is this one). Steer clear of the hype. Buy the cx9, palisade or kluger instead.
